Ascendis Pharma A/S vs MasterCard Inc — how do they compare? Ascendis Pharma A/S trades at $253.76 (market cap $16.78B), while MasterCard Inc trades at $561.9 (market cap $493.34B). The key difference: MasterCard Inc is far larger — about 29.4× Ascendis Pharma A/S's market cap, and MasterCard Inc pays a 0.62% dividend while Ascendis Pharma A/S pays none. Ascendis Pharma A/S

Ascendis Pharma (ASND) trades at $255.41, up 2.23% with a bullish technical signal. The company shows strong revenue growth from $364M in 2024 to $720M in 2025, though remains unprofitable with a net loss of $228M. Recent news highlights positive clinical trial results for achondroplasia treatments and inclusion in Russell indexes. Analyst consensus is strongly bullish with 92% buy ratings and a $309.75 price target, representing 21% upside potential.

ASND presents significant growth potential with multiple product launches and expanding rare endocrine franchise, but carries substantial risk due to negative equity, high debt levels, and ongoing losses. The transition to profitability projected for 2026 with $496M net income represents a key inflection point. Investors should weigh the strong analyst optimism against the company's financial leverage and execution risks in drug commercialization.

MasterCard Inc

Mastercard (MA) trades at $563.17, up 0.04% on the day, with a bullish technical signal supported by moving averages and strong institutional buying interest. The company continues to deliver robust financial performance, with Q2 2026 EPS of $5.04 beating estimates of $4.77, marking the third consecutive quarterly beat. Revenue growth remains strong, rising from $22.2B in 2022 to $32.8B in 2025, while maintaining net income margins above 45%. Recent news highlights Mastercard's expansion into AI-driven payments and initiatives to connect underbanked populations.

The outlook for MA remains positive given its consistent earnings beats, high profitability, and dominant market position. However, investors should monitor competitive threats from emerging payment technologies like stablecoins and regulatory scrutiny. With 79% analyst buy ratings and a consensus price target of $660.85, Wall Street sees approximately 17% upside potential from current levels.

About Ascendis Pharma A/S

Ascendis Pharma A/S is a biopharmaceutical company. It develops prodrug therapies with profiles to address large markets with significant unmet medical needs with its Transcon technology. The firm's product pipeline includes Transcon growth hormone, Transconpeptides, Transcon PTH, Transcon CNP, and others. It operates mainly in North America, Germany, China, and Denmark and derives the majority of its revenue from China.

About MasterCard Inc

Mastercard Incorporated provides financial transaction processing services. The Company offers payment processing services for credit and debit cards, electronic cash, automated teller machines, and travelers checks. Mastercard serves customers worldwide.
